区块链的核心机制:去中心化与共识算法详解
嘿,今天咱们来聊聊区块链这个火得不行的玩意儿!先别急着觉得它高深莫测,其实只要你静下心来听我唠叨一会儿,就会发现它并没有想象中那么复杂。首先呢,我们要搞清楚一个核心概念——去中心化。这可是区块链的灵魂所在啊!
去中心化的魅力 在传统的互联网世界里,我们每天都在和各种各样的中心打交道。比如银行、社交媒体平台、电商平台等等。这些中心机构就像一个个大老板,掌握着所有数据的生杀大权。你想转账?好啊,请先通过银行审核;想发个朋友圈?行吧,但要是内容违规了,分分钟被删。
而区块链呢,就完全颠覆了这种模式。它把权力分散给了每一个参与者,也就是所谓的“节点”。每个节点都有权利记录交易信息,并且这些信息一旦写入区块,就不能随便篡改啦!这就像是大家共同维护一本公开账本,每个人都有一份副本,确保了数据的真实性和透明性。
当然啦,有人可能会问:“那万一有人恶意篡改怎么办?”别急,这就是我要说的下一个重点——共识算法。
共识算法:让大家都信服的秘密武器 简单来说,共识算法就是一种规则,用来决定谁有资格往账本上添加新的记录。目前最流行的几种共识算法包括PoW(工作量证明)、PoS(权益证明)以及DPoS(委托权益证明)。下面我们就挨个扒一扒它们的特点。
PoW:挖矿大战 PoW是比特币最早采用的一种方式,也是最广为人知的。它的基本原理很简单:通过解决一道超级复杂的数学题来争夺记账权。谁能第一个算出答案,谁就能获得奖励,同时把最新的交易打包进区块。不过呢,这种方式耗能巨大,想想那些矿机日夜不停地运转,电费都够买几套房了。
PoS:拼家底的时代 随着环保意识的增强,人们开始寻找更高效的解决方案,于是PoS应运而生。它不再比谁算得快,而是看谁持有的代币更多。举个例子,如果你拥有10%的代币,那你就有10%的概率被选中记账。这样一来,资源消耗大大减少,但同时也引发了新的问题,比如富人更容易掌控系统。
DPoS:民主投票制 最后再来说说DPoS,这是EOS等项目常用的方式。它引入了一种类似于选举的机制,所有用户都可以投票选出代表,由这些代表负责记账。这种方法既兼顾了效率,又避免了少数人垄断的情况,可以说是目前比较折中的选择。
区块链的应用场景 说了这么多理论知识,你可能还是有点懵圈:“这些东西到底能干啥?”别担心,接下来我就给大家举几个实际的例子。
首先是金融领域。区块链可以实现跨境支付的快速结算,省去了传统银行繁琐的流程。其次,在供应链管理方面,它可以追踪商品从生产到销售的每一个环节,保证消费者买到的是正品。还有医疗健康领域,利用区块链存储病历信息,不仅提高了安全性,还能方便患者跨医院就诊。
当然啦,任何技术都不是万能的。区块链虽然有很多优点,但也存在扩展性不足、隐私保护等问题。所以我们在使用的时候,一定要根据具体需求选择合适的方案。
总结一下 好了,今天的分享就到这里啦!简单回顾一下:区块链的核心在于去中心化,通过共识算法保障系统的安全运行。它已经在多个领域展现出了巨大的潜力,但仍需不断改进和完善。希望这篇文章能够帮你更好地理解这个神奇的技术!如果你还有什么疑问,欢迎随时留言交流哦~